TOURS, CASTLE OF CHENONCEAUX LOOP 32km 98m
The Cher by Bike route from Tours ended in early 2020. You take it from the city center to reach the Château de Chenonceau. On the banks of the Cher, you can take advantage of this bucolic itinerary crossing a few small villages. Completely flat and dedicated to bikes, this part of the Cher by Bike route is one of the most pleasant.
When you get to Chenonceaux, take the time to enjoy its famous castle (of the same name without X) built in 1513, one of the most beautiful in the Loire Valley. One of its originalities is its construction on the Cher! Like a bridge over this beautiful river which will soon flow into the Loire.

FROM TOURS, WINES LOOP 28km 121m
You ride your bike along the “Loire à vélo” route towards the white wine Loire vineyards. First you head to Montlouis then cross the Loire river towards Vouvray to discover the Vouvray vineyard , famous for its sparkling white wines. You take advantage of an open winegrower’s door to taste (in moderation of course) a traditional method, the name given to Vouvray wines made with the Champagne method.
On the way back, do not hesitate to stop at Rochecorbon, you can visit the Terres Exotiques boutique at 60 Quai de la Loire and also the Rochecorbon “guinguette” on your way.
TOURS, LOOP TO AMBOISE 29km 154m
Starting from Tours, you ride right through the middle of the Montlouis Vineyard on one of the most beautiful sections of the Loire by Bike cycle route. It is not uncommon to see winegrowers working in their vineyards. You might even come across some brave people who work the soil on horseback!
You then arrive in Amboise, the city of Leonardo da Vinci. His last residence, Clos Lucé, and the royal castle make it a city of character where it is pleasant to stroll through its alleys or on the quays.

FROM TOURS, VILLANDRY LOOP 44km 100m
You leave the city of Tours quickly and easily by the Loire by bike route. On this part of the itinerary, it is the Cher that you follow on a dedicated cycle track. Your route is brightened up by other cyclists and some locals: fishermen and birds. Halfway along the route, you can enjoy a coffee break in Savonnières and maybe a swim on the beach… Then, enjoy the beauty of the colorful gardens of Villandry castle. A plunge in the heart of the 16th century which, for sure, will not leave you indifferent! Peacefully, you return to Tours.

FROM TOURS TO LANGEAIS 31km 101m
You quickly and easily leave the city of Tours by the Loire by Bike itinerary. On this portion of the route, you ride along the Cher on a dedicated cycle path. Only a few fishermen, cyclists and birds will be on your route. Halfway, you will enjoy Savonnières for a coffee break and perhaps a swim on the beach … You will then discover the exhilaration of colors and the beauty of the gardens of the Château de Villandry. A dip in the heart of the 16th century that will not leave you indifferent!
You continue your bike ride to the castle and the town of Langeais. This castle is known to have celebrated the marriage of King Charles VIII with the Duchess Anne of Brittany.
